The Kazakhstan Food Pathogen Testing Market is witnessing steady growth due to increasing awareness about food safety and stringent regulations imposed by the government. The market is driven by a rising number of foodborne illness outbreaks, leading to a higher demand for pathogen testing in food products. Key players in the market are focusing on developing innovative testing methods to ensure the safety and quality of food products. The market is also benefiting from advancements in technology such as rapid testing kits and molecular diagnostics. Additionally, the growing food industry in Kazakhstan, including agriculture and food processing sectors, is further fueling the demand for food pathogen testing services. Overall, the market is expected to continue its growth trajectory in the coming years as food safety remains a top priority for consumers and regulatory authorities.

In the Kazakhstan Food Pathogen Testing Market, one of the key challenges is the lack of standardized regulations and enforcement mechanisms for food safety testing. This leads to inconsistencies in testing practices across different regions and food establishments, creating potential gaps in ensuring the safety of food products. Additionally, limited access to advanced testing technologies and trained personnel can hinder the efficiency and accuracy of pathogen detection in food samples. Furthermore, the high costs associated with implementing comprehensive testing programs can be a barrier for smaller food businesses, impacting their ability to adhere to strict food safety standards. Addressing these challenges through increased regulatory oversight, investment in training programs, and promoting the adoption of innovative testing solutions will be crucial for the growth and development of the food pathogen testing market in Kazakhstan.

Government policies related to the Kazakhstan Food Pathogen Testing Market include regulations set by the Committee of Veterinary Control and Supervision, which oversees the safety of food products in the country. These regulations mandate regular testing for pathogens in food products to ensure consumer safety and public health. The government also supports the implementation of international standards for food safety and encourages food manufacturers and distributors to adhere to these guidelines. In addition, there are specific regulations in place for imported food products to meet the required standards before entering the Kazakhstan market. Overall, the government`s policies aim to maintain high standards of food safety through rigorous pathogen testing and compliance with regulations to protect consumer health and promote a thriving food industry in Kazakhstan.
